Understanding the Truthfulness of Statements
To determine which statement is true, you must assess whether it accurately reflects reality based on evidence, context, and logic. Statements can fall into several categories, per Wikipedia:
- True: Verifiable with evidence (e.g., “Water boils at 100°C at sea level”).
- False: Contradicted by facts (e.g., “The Sun orbits the Earth”).
- Partially True: Contains some truth but is misleading or incomplete (e.g., “Coffee causes cancer” oversimplifies complex studies).
- Unverifiable: Lacks sufficient evidence to confirm or deny (e.g., “Extraterrestrial life exists in our galaxy”).
- Opinion-Based: Subjective and not strictly true or false (e.g., “AI is the greatest invention” depends on perspective).
The challenge lies in distinguishing between misinformation (unintentional false information) and disinformation (deliberately misleading), per BBC. Factors like bias, context, and source credibility complicate this process.

3. Logical Reasoning and Fallacy Detection
Logic helps identify flawed statements, per Wikipedia:
- Spot Logical Fallacies: Common errors include:
- Ad Hominem: Attacking the person, not the argument (e.g., “They’re uneducated, so their claim is false”).
- Strawman: Misrepresenting an argument to debunk it (e.g., “Climate change is fake because weather changes daily”).
- False Dichotomy: Presenting only two options when more exist (e.g., “You’re either pro-tech or anti-progress”).
- Evaluate Evidence Quality: Is the statement backed by data, anecdotes, or nothing? (e.g., “Vaccines are unsafe” lacks peer-reviewed support.)
- Check Consistency: True statements align with known facts. Contradictions (e.g., “The Earth is 12 years old”) signal falsehoods.
4. Fact-Checking Tools and Platforms
Online tools streamline verification, per The Conversation:
- Snopes (snopes.com): Debunks myths and viral claims (e.g., “5G towers spread viruses”).
- FactCheck.org: Specializes in U.S. politics and public policy, with transparent sourcing.
- PolitiFact (politifact.com): Rates statements with a “Truth-O-Meter” from “True” to “Pants on Fire.”
- Google Fact Check Explorer: Aggregates global fact-checks for quick access.
- Media Bias/Fact Check (mediabiasfactcheck.com): Evaluates the bias and reliability of sources.
- Tip: Use multiple tools to cross-verify and avoid reliance on a single platform, per BBC.
5. Analyzing Data and Statistics
Statements often cite numbers, which can be misleading, per FactCheck.org:
- Verify Data Sources: Ensure stats come from reputable organizations (e.g., WHO, NASA, Pew Research).
- Check Methodology: Look for transparent data collection (e.g., sample size, timeframe, polling method).
- Watch for Manipulation: A claim like “80% of people oppose X” may reflect a biased or small sample, per Pew Research.
- Example: For “Crime rates dropped 20% in 2024,” verify with FBI or local police data, not unverified X posts.
